This routine is designed to be simple, gentle, and adaptable.
The goal is to intentionally connect with your space in a way that supports clarity, calm, and focus for the day ahead.
Each step serves a purpose—grounding your senses, resetting the energy, and giving your environment the same care you give yourself
1. Open It UpStart by opening a window or blinds. Let in fresh air and natural light—even for just a few minutes.
2. Make Your Bed or Tidy One Key AreaChoose one area to bring into order. For many, this is the bed—it’s large, central, and often the first thing you see
3. One-Minute ResetEngage your senses with a tiny ritual. This could be lighting a candle, turning on a diffuser with essential oils.
4. Do a 2-Minute Declutter DashSet a timer for two minutes. In that time, move quickly to return items to their “home.”
5. Mindful Pause Before LeavingOnce you’ve moved through the physical steps, take one moment to connect emotionally with your space.
